== Tips and Details ==

*'''[Enhanced] Sword Fall''' can deal a total of 4,240% (1,690% in PvP) Physical Damage, assuming all swords connect. With '''Heavy''', it can deal up to 5,936% (2,366% in PvP) Physical Damage.

*The Conwells do not push targets enough to ensure that most hits connect. While all 10 swords at '''[Enhanced]''' can hit one small target, this requires some very precise positioning. It is rather easy to hit all swords on larger targets, however.

*The Conwells' hitbox begin once they start traveling forward, making it effective against enemies above you as well.

*The swords will stop once they reach a platform, though they will still fly through them (and off the map if it's a wall) when used too close to them.

*'''Sword Fall''' does not follow map curves, so some swords may travel off the map if used on them.
